WebThe mechanical properties and shape of the RBC allow the RBC to get through very small capillaries without being damaged, because the diameter of the RBC is larger than the diameter of the smallest capillaries it must traverse. Alterations in the RBC cytoskeleton can lead to RBC fragility (osmotic and mechanical) and abnormal RBC shapes. WebOsmotic fragility is a blood test to detect whether red blood cells are more likely to break down. How the Test is Performed. A blood sample is needed. In the laboratory, red blood cells are tested with a solution that makes them swell. This determines how fragile they are. WebWith the technique of Parpart et al (1947), the normal range for osmotic fragility of red blood cells had been estimated to include 5%--45% haemolysis at a salt concentration corresponding to 4.5 g NaCl/l (Dacie 1954). WebApr 21, 2014 · This study investigated a new method of flow cytometry (FCM) for analysis of red blood cell (RBC) osmotic fragility. Venous peripheral blood collected in a sampling tube coated with EDTA 2Na was analyzed using FCM to determine RBC osmotic fragility. RBCs were represented as a double-peaked forward scatter (FSC) histogram in FCM.
